Debate Competition for School students of Class XI & XII - FICCI

Federation of Indian Chambers of Commerce and Industry (FICCI), in association with Intellectual Property Office and Department of Industrial Policy and Promotion (DIPP), Ministry of Commerce and Industry, Government of India, is organizing a debate competition on 8h April 2013, at FICCI, Federation House, New Delhi.

 The topic of discussion is “Whether Internet is Affecting Creativity”.

Each student will be required to speak for maximum of 2 mins. The successful students will be given Cash Rewards and Trophy will be awarded to the school.  It is proposed that Jury would consist of representative from IP office, representatives from Government, Industry etc.

The students shall be accompanied by a senior teacher from the school on the day of the competition i.e. April 8 2013. The reporting time is 9.30 AM.  Also, please note the registration is limited to only two students (speaking pro and against) from each school and is on first cum-first served basis and last date of registration is 3rd April 2013.
